What is the hybrid format?
MSE is offered in a hybrid format. You can choose to study fully on campus, fully online or in a combination of both. You can take all compulsory and most compulsory elective MSE courses on campus and online. For students that require even more flexibility, MSE offers asynchronous participation in many of its courses. This is possible through a combination of video lectures, interactive digital learning material and recordings of live sessions. The advancement of digital technology and globalization are reshaping today’s learning and working culture. The demand for flexibility in mobility leads to more remote teamwork in the industry. Here is a list of reasons why MSE is offered as a hybrid programme.
Hybrid offers flexibility in mobility: It is possible for all students to continue taking courses while having an internship abroad during the semester, visiting family in their home country or being on a trip. Students don’t have to apply for a visa to Germany and make travel arrangements if they study fully online.
Hybrid addresses different types of learners: There are many types of learners like visual, auditory, kinesthetic and reading/writing. The hybrid format offers a variety of possibilities to approach learning. Much of the content is available in a way that you can review it anytime.
Hybrid is family-friendly: There are students who want to study space engineering, but don’t have the option to move to Germany. They may have family, a part-time job, or other commitments in their home country. The hybrid programme makes it possible for those students to obtain a space engineering degree.
Hybrid addresses different budgets: The costs of living in Germany are relatively high compared to most other countries. With a regular study duration of two years, the living costs are as high as the tuition fees. This can be a significant financial hurdle. The hybrid format allows students to study from their home countries for as long as they want to.
Hybrid addresses real-world skills: In today’s world, digital tools and remote teamwork are part of daily life in the industry. With the hybrid format, students get adjusted to this working culture in a natural way.
Most of the curriculum and services in MSE are offered for students that participate online. The degree programme can be completed fully online. However, there are some limitations that participants must be aware of.
Cultural programme: MSE offers cultural visits to museums, sports activities, a summer party, a Christmas dinner, and other similar activities throughout the year. Those activities are only offered to students who are physically present at the time.
Excursions: MSE offers occasional excursions to companies, conferences, and fairs. The trips are organized from Berlin to the target destination. Students who study online can only participate in these events if they make their own travel arrangements.
Hands-on activities: MSE offers many project-based activities that students can easily participate in online. This goes for space mission design activities in which digital tools like CAD software and simulation tools are used. In the course “Space Electronics”, the electronics parts are sent to the students so that they can participate in the hands-on activities. In other cases, they use hardware-equivalent simulation tools. There are certain hands-on activities that require physical presence. Students who study online can only select work packages that don’t require physical presence. Typical examples are works related to design, simulation, and programming. The lecturers offer work packages dedicated to students who study online.
Elective courses: Students can take electives outside of the core MSE curriculum. They can be taken at TU Berlin and even other universities in Germany. Students studying online should be aware that most courses at TU Berlin are offered only on campus. The MSE programme offers a variety of electives, and most students complete their studies by taking MSE courses only.
Highly interactive courses: Many courses from module group D (Interdisciplinary) and some project-based courses in other module groups are highly interactive. Lecturers reserve the right to offer their courses either fully on campus or fully online. This is to ensure a high quality of course delivery. This means that you may not be able to take all courses if you study fully online. In any case, the minimum number of required credits to complete the program is offered online. Networking and opportunities: Berlin has a space industry from which MSE students benefit. Guest lecturers are invited to share insights about their companies. In rare exceptions, they may not agree to lecture recordings for security reasons. Students in Berlin can get in touch with people from the industry during meetups, hackathons, and other small events that happen in Berlin. Many MSE students find an opportunity to do an internship or work part-time in one of the local organizations. Students who study online should be aware that they will have significantly fewer chances to pursue such opportunities. They are therefore encouraged to participate in virtual conferences, search for online jobs, and look for opportunities in their region.
Theses: Students who study online should be aware that many organizations prefer that the candidate writes the thesis on their premises. However, many MSE students also write their theses remotely. It is up to the student to decide what type of thesis he or she wants to pursue. It depends on the individual situation and preference of each student.
Apart from the limitations mentioned above, students can complete their studies fully online. Most importantly, students studying online feel included. They interact naturally and on a regular basis with the programme management, the lecturers, and their classmates.
The tuition fee is the same for both, on-campus and online studies for the entire period of studies.
Students who study fully online must be self-disciplined and self-motivated. They manage their own study pace. Students on campus exchange information about assignments and project work naturally outside the classroom. Students studying online need to actively engage with their classmates and lecturers. Students studying online are encouraged to create hybrid study groups outside class hours. Students should have a stable internet connection and a good microphone.
You can study MSE while working by using asynchronous learning methods, which allow you to learn at your own pace without fixed schedules. Most MSE courses are fully accessible online, allowing you to engage with lecture materials digitally. This includes video lectures, digital assignments, and other online resources.
While each course features weekly live sessions, the structure of remote learning varies depending on the course format.
- Courses with Video Lectures: Live sessions primarily include ungraded short quizzes and Q&A discussions. Remote students can always ask questions via the forum, contact the lecturer, or join consultation hours.
- Courses with Live Lectures or Guest Lectures: While lectures take place live, all slides and additional learning materials (e.g., book chapters) are provided. Remote students can still engage through the forum, direct contact with lecturers, or consultation hours.
- Project-Based Courses: Teams discuss project progress in weekly live sessions. Remote students collaborate with an on-campus team, working on assigned work packages. These teams coordinate their own meetings outside of lecture hours, while on-campus team members represent the group during live sessions.
All remote students must set aside time for online oral exams or project presentations. Lecturers offer considerable flexibility in scheduling exam dates and times.
